uPVC windows can experience issues opening or locking. This problem usually occurs when the locking mechanism is stiff or sluggish. You can grease your handle and lock with graphite or machine oil. This will let the mechanism free up and the window or door to function normal again.

Another issue that is often encountered with uPVC windows is that the hinges become stiff or stuck. This issue is typically caused by grit and dust that build up on the hinges over time. Lubricating the hinges using grease or oil is the solution. If you use the wrong lubricant, however, can cause damage and make the hinges unusable.

Stained Glass Repairs

Stained glass windows are stunning features in homes, churches and other structures. They add visual interest and privacy to a room. They can be fragile and require constant care to ensure they are in good condition. Even with proper care, stained and lead glass windows degrade as time passes due to age and exposure to weather and other environmental factors. This can cause cracks, fading, and water leakage. It is crucial to find an expert in your area to restore your stained or leaded window to its original beauty.

The average cost to repair cracked or broken stained-glass is $500. The exact amount will depend on the kind of solution needed to solve the issue. A professional might employ epoxy edge-gluing or copper foil to repair broken glass. They can also relead lead and repair stained glass. Several options are available and each comes with advantages and disadvantages. The best choice is based on the size, location and the type of glass being used.

Leaded glass cracks may be caused by vibrations, thermal expansion or contraction, building movements, or simply normal wear and tear. The cracks may grow and cause bigger problems over time. To avoid further damage and growth the crack that crosses an important part of stained-glass panels or the face must be fixed as fast as possible. In the past, this was commonly accomplished by splicing a "Dutchman" lead flange over the crack. This method was not a great solution, and today there are better ways to repair these types of cracks.

Stained glass restoration is a skilled art that can come in many forms. It can be as easy as repairing cracks, or as complicated as restoring a complete stained glass window or door panel to its original state. Generally speaking, the price of a restoration project is considerably higher than an easy repair or replacement. The work includes cleaning and removing damaged glass, tightening lead cames, resealing cement and re-tying it, and re-installing stained glass pieces that are missing.

Weatherstripping Repairs

Weatherstripping blocks air and water from entering homes through the gaps around windows and doors. It's an essential element of home maintenance, and can help avoid the need for expensive repairs or energy bills, as well making a home more comfortable. However, the materials used to make this seal can deteriorate over time due wear and tear, which makes it essential to replace them regularly.

There are a few indicators that your weather stripping is beginning to wear out: a wet area after washing your window and a whistling sound driving down the street; or drafts that may be felt at the front of the door that is closed. These are all good indicators to locate a Tasker in my area who can provide weatherstripping repair.

Taskers can employ various weatherstripping materials to protect your doors and windows. Foam tapes are made of closed or open cell foam. They are available in a variety of thicknesses, widths and qualities. They are simple to install and can be easily cut using scissors. Felt strips are inexpensive and last for a year or more. You can cut them to size with scissors, and attach them to the frame of your door or hinge side of the sliding windows using staples, glue, or tacks. Vinyl or metal V-strips are a little more complicated to install, but they can be nailed into the window jamb.
